Brian Hayes (Dublin South West, Fine Gael)
I did not interrupt the Minister, please. A total of 56 commitments in the area of education were made in the programme for Government. If this is a new era of honesty, as the Archbishop claimed earlier, why will the Minister not tell us which of the 56 priorities will be shelved? At the moment, the programme is a wish list and does not have any semblance of reality. The Minister is trying to fool teachers, school managers and those interested in education into thinking that he can now achieve all of those promises. What we want from this Government is an honest appraisal of what can be done at this stage.
